Nigeria has large quantity of iron ore deposits of about three billion (3 x 109) metric tonnes [2,3]. The availability of iron ore in Nigeria led to the establishment of Aladja and Ajaokuta iron and steel plants with the intention of laying a formidable foundation for the technological advancement of the country.

A number of Nigerian iron ore deposits have been upgraded to the specifications of concentrates for the blast furnace and the direct reduction iron- and steel-making plants. Depending on the mineralogy of the ore deposits, the techniques of oil agglomeration, magnetizing reduction, washing and scrubbing, gravity concentration, and reverse froth flotation have been utilized. Most of the iron ore deposit that abounds in Nigeria today has iron composition between the grade of 35% and 54% (Bamalliet al ., 2011). On this note, there need to be established an optimum recovery technique for the beneficiation of these iron ores.
This study investigates the1 effectiveness of gravity concentration for the beneficiation of Itakpe (Nigeria) iron ore achieved through jigging operations. Iron ore obtained from Itapke Iron Ore Mining Project, Kogi State, Nigeria which contains a very high amount of quartz as revealed by x-ray diffraction was crushed using the laboratory dodge crusher and ground in a laboratory ball mill.
The only iron ore beneficiation plant located at Itakpe is down and unable to supply iron ore to the two integrated steel plants, Ajaokuta Steel Company (ASC) and Delta Steel Company (DSC).

Beneficiation of Iron Ores. Iron ore is a mineral which is used after extraction and processing for the production of iron and steel. The main ores of iron usually contain Fe2O3 (70 % iron, hematite) or Fe3O4 (72 % iron. magnetite). Ores are normally associated with unwanted gangue material. The mining of minerals in Nigeria accounts for only 0.3% of its gross domestic product, due to the influence of its vast oil resources. The domestic mining industry is underdeveloped, leading to Nigeria having to import minerals that it could produce domestically, such as salt or iron ore.

Two grades of iron ore came out of this venture: i) The beneficiated NIOMCO ore with Fe total of 65.74%. ii) The re-beneficiated NIOMCO ore with Fe total of 67.40%. These formed part of the initial efforts and success in the production of steel from the locally available iron ore at Itakpe in the middle belt region of Nigeria. PELLETIZING OF
The Agbaja Iron Ore project in Kogi State Nigeria is a unique sedimentary hosted channel iron goethite deposit. The sedimentary ore allows for a simple beneficiation circuit resulting in a low-cost concentrate feed for pre-reduction and smelting to produce steel billets.
